What?
SkyHigh Photography is dedicated to capturing aerial video and images of events, structures, landscapes, and buildings. This service is provided free of charge, and the footage will be provided under Creative Commons license, allowing you to use it for personal and commercial purposes alike.
Why is it free?
I enjoy all aspects of aerial photography: the flying, the editing, and the phenomenal views from the sky. Even after many flights, the stunning footage still brings a smile to my face, and I enjoy sharing the experience. Additionally, the Civil Aviation Authority (CAA) prohibits financial gain from such activities without the appropriate licenses, which are costly and take time to obtain. In short, I’m not allowed to charge for the work I perform, and I’m quite happy doing it for free as a hobby.

What are the restrictions?
The Civil Aviation Authority (CAA) set out guidelines for where my aircraft can fly (click here for details). As such, care must be taken to ensure all the shots are legal, and I refuse to breach the CAA guidelines. Here are the key ones:
- I can’t fly within 50m of a person who is not under my control
- For example, if you requested that I film your golf course, we would have to ensure no golfers are nearby, unless they have explicitly agreed to be nearby for the purposes of the flight
- I can’t fly within 50m of vehicles or structures that are not under my control
- For example, if you requested that I film the club house of a golf course, you would have to provide written permission from the building manager
- I can’t fly within 150m of congested areas (roads, residential areas, etc.)
- For example, if your place of interest is on a main road, I cannot film it due to the proximity to the road
In essence, proper permission must be provided by all parties before the flight may commence, and the area of interest must be away from any congested areas.
